Trip Type: Romance Review 3 of 88Paying for the name
My wife and I were excited to stay in the Hard Rock, but my expectations were tempered somewhat by previous reviews expressing concerns about check-in procedures and housekeeping standards. While the check-in went smoothly, we were unimpressed with the room - contemporary chic is one thing, contemporary minimalist is not for a hotel! The bathroom was dirty (including hair in the bathtub - gross! Housekeeping did not arrive until 4:30 on our second day, when we had already returned from the days activities to unwind before dinner. We asked that they come back in one hour, and they never returned at all! We ordered a simply snack from room service and were told is would be $10. When it finally arrived (without the requested wine glasses) one hour later, the bill was three times the quoted charge! This was adjusted, but still...! We were overcharged for incidentals which had to be credited after we checked out, and when bringing these issues to the attention of on duty manager, she gave the requisite "I'm sorry" but then said she could do nothing! Too many choices in downtown Chicago to have this kind of service!!

Trip Type: Romance Review 6 of 88Needs Improvement
Check in was at 3pm, we arrived close to 4pm, yet no rooms were ready yet from the night before. We had dinner/theatre reservations starting at 5:30. Waiting in the bar for 30 minutes for our room to be ready was the last thing we wanted. And then the elevators were not working the day we checked out, so we had to use the stairs while lugging suitcases. We just overall felt unwelcomed, and a big burdened by the experience. On a positive note, the rooms are nicely furnished and comfortable.
